400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

Excel求和为什么会出现日期

作者:路由通
|
264人看过
发布时间:2026-02-04 23:02:37
标签:
当我们在电子表格软件中对看似数字的单元格进行求和操作时,结果却意外地显示为一个日期,例如“1900年1月某日”,这常常令人困惑。这种现象的核心在于软件底层将数字与日期进行了关联处理。本文将深入剖析其背后的十二个关键成因,从数据格式、存储机制到操作误区,提供清晰的解释和实用的解决方案,帮助用户彻底理解并避免此类问题,提升数据处理效率。
Excel求和为什么会出现日期

       在日常使用电子表格软件处理数据时,许多用户都曾遇到过一种令人费解的情况:明明是对一列数字进行求和,最终的结果却显示为一个看起来毫不相干的日期,比如“1900-1-10”或“1905-7-5”。这不仅影响了数据的直观性,更可能误导后续的分析与决策。这个看似简单的现象,其背后实则涉及软件深层的设计逻辑、数据存储原理以及用户的操作习惯。理解其成因,是迈向精准数据管理的关键一步。本文将系统性地拆解导致求和结果呈现为日期的十二个核心原因,并提供对应的排查与解决方法。

       一、 单元格格式的“表象”与“本质”错位

       这是最常见也是最容易被忽略的原因。电子表格软件中,单元格的“格式”决定了数据如何被显示,而“值”才是其真正的内在数据。一个单元格可能存储着数字“10”,但如果被设置为“日期”格式,它就会显示为“1900-1-10”(假设起始日期系统为1900年)。当用户对一系列这样的单元格求和时,软件实际上是对其内在的数值(10, 20, 30…)进行计算,得到总和(例如60)。然而,如果存放求和结果的单元格本身也被预设或继承为“日期”格式,这个数值总和“60”就会被解读为自1900年1月0日(或1日,取决于系统)起算的第60天,从而显示为“1900-2-29”。问题的关键不在于求和过程,而在于结果单元格的显示格式。

       二、 软件内部的日期序列数系统

       要深刻理解上述现象,必须引入“序列数”的概念。在主流电子表格软件(如微软的Excel)中,日期在系统内部是以序列数的形式存储的。该软件默认将1900年1月1日视为序列数1,1900年1月2日就是2,以此类推。因此,数字“60”在日期格式下自然对应1900年2月29日。这是一种高效且统一的存储方式,方便进行日期运算。当软件将数值“60”误判或格式化为日期时,便会触发这套显示规则。

       三、 数据来源导入引发的“身份”混淆

       从外部系统(如数据库、网页、文本文件或其他软件)导入数据时,是“日期门”事件的高发区。源数据中可能混合了纯数字和日期型数据,或者数字本身恰好符合某种日期模式(如“0105”可能被解读为1月5日)。导入向导或软件的自动识别功能可能会错误地将一列本应是数量、编号的数字,判定为日期并赋予其日期格式。求和时,这些单元格的值已是日期序列数,求和结果自然也是一个大序列数,若以日期格式显示,就会变成一个遥远的未来或过去的日期。

       四、 隐秘的文本型数字陷阱

       另一种常见情形是,单元格中的数字实际上是“文本”格式。它们可能来自拷贝粘贴、带有不可见字符(如空格、单引号)或公式返回。在默认对齐方式下,文本型数字通常左对齐,而数值型数字右对齐,这是一个重要的视觉线索。当使用求和函数对包含文本型数字的区域求和时,函数会自动忽略这些文本值,只对真正的数值进行计算。但如果区域内混杂了几个被识别为日期序列数的真数值,求和结果就可能是一个较小的数字,这个数字若被日期格式渲染,就会变成1900年初的某个日期。

       五、 自定义格式造成的视觉幻觉

       用户或模板可能为单元格设置了复杂的自定义数字格式。例如,格式代码“0-00”会让输入的数字“123”显示为“1-23”,这看起来像一个日期(1月23日),但其值仍是123。求和时,软件对值123进行累加,但若结果单元格碰巧使用了“yyyy-m-d”这类日期格式,总和就会以日期形式呈现。自定义格式创造了显示与存储分离的假象,是高级用户也需要警惕的环节。

       六、 公式引用与循环计算的副作用

       如果求和公式所引用的单元格本身包含其他公式,而这些公式的返回值是日期或日期序列数,那么求和结果自然是日期序列数的总和。更隐蔽的一种情况是偶然的循环引用或公式逻辑错误,导致某个单元格被意外地写入了日期值,进而污染了整个求和区域。检查公式的依赖关系和计算链条是解决此类复杂问题的必要步骤。

       七、 区域选择误差与隐藏行列的干扰

       用户在使用鼠标拖动选择求和区域时,可能无意中多选或少选了单元格。特别是当工作表中存在隐藏的行或列时,视觉上的连续区域可能并不连续,其中可能夹杂着被设置为日期格式的单元格。求和函数会忠实地计算所选区域内所有可见与不可见单元格的值,若隐藏单元格包含日期序列数,它们就会被计入总和,导致最终结果出现日期显示。

       八、 操作系统与软件的区域设置差异

       操作系统的区域和语言设置(如何显示日期、数字分隔符)与电子表格软件内部的设置若不一致,可能引发解释冲突。例如,在某些区域设置中,“3/4/2023”代表3月4日,而在另一些设置中则代表4月3日。如果数据在一种设置下被录入或格式化为日期,在另一种设置下打开并进行求和,软件可能对数据的“身份”产生误判,导致求和结果以意想不到的日期格式显示。

       九、 默认格式的继承与传播

       新建的工作表或单元格并非格式“真空”,它们会继承工作簿或列的默认格式。如果之前在该列或该区域操作过日期数据,软件可能“记住”并延续了日期格式。当用户随后在此输入数字时,单元格可能已默认处于日期格式之下,输入的数字“悄无声息”地变成了日期序列数。求和时,问题便集中爆发。

       十、 粘贴操作带来的格式“污染”

       复制一个日期单元格,然后使用“选择性粘贴”中的“全部粘贴”或默认粘贴到目标区域,不仅会粘贴值,还会粘贴源单元格的格式。如果目标区域原本是数字,其格式就会被覆盖为日期格式。之后即便再输入数字,这些数字也会以日期形式显示和存储。对这样的区域求和,结果单元格若未单独设置格式,就会沿用日期格式显示总和。

       十一、 函数与工具的特性与局限

       除了常用的求和函数,一些快速分析工具或状态栏的自动求和功能,其底层逻辑也可能受到格式影响。它们可能优先参考第一个或大部分单元格的格式来决定结果的显示方式。此外,部分数据库查询或数据透视表在汇总数据时,如果源字段类型不明确,也可能将数值汇总结果以默认的日期格式输出。

       十二、 版本兼容性与文件转换遗留问题

       在不同版本或不同厂商的电子表格软件之间打开和保存文件,有时会导致格式信息解析错误。一个在旧版本中定义良好的数字列,在新版本中可能被重新解释。或者,将文件保存为如逗号分隔值文件等较旧或通用的格式后再重新打开,格式信息可能丢失或扭曲,导致数字被误读为日期序列数。

       系统性的排查与解决方案

       面对求和结果出现日期的问题,可以遵循一套系统性的流程来排查和解决。首先,检查求和结果单元格本身的格式,将其设置为“常规”或“数值”格式,这是最直接的一步。其次,逐一检查参与求和的每个单元格:查看其左上角是否有绿色三角标记(指示文本型数字或错误),观察其对齐方式,并通过编辑栏查看其真实存储值。使用“分列”功能处理从外部导入的数据,可以强制指定每列的数据类型。利用如“数值”等函数可以将文本型数字转换为真数值。在输入数据前,有意识地先将目标区域设置为“数值”格式,能防患于未然。最后,理解软件将日期存储为序列数的底层逻辑,是根本性解开心结的钥匙。当你看到一个奇怪的日期时,尝试将其单元格格式改为“常规”,那个显示出来的数字,就是所有参与求和的日期序列数的总和。

       综上所述,“求和变日期”并非软件漏洞,而是一种数据格式识别与显示规则下的特定现象。它警示我们,在电子表格中,数据的“外貌”与“本质”可能截然不同。熟练掌握单元格格式的设置与检查,理解数据的存储原理,并在数据导入、粘贴等关键环节保持警惕,就能有效规避此类问题,确保数据计算的准确性与呈现的清晰性,让电子表格真正成为高效可靠的得力助手。

       

相关文章
国产919载客多少人
国产大型客机C919作为中国航空工业的重要里程碑,其载客量是业界关注的焦点。本文将深入探讨C919的基本型与扩展型座位配置,详细分析单舱与两舱布局下的乘客容量,并结合其设计特点、市场定位及国际同类机型对比,全方位解读其载客能力。文章还将涉及客舱舒适度、航程与载客量的平衡,以及未来可能的发展方向,为读者提供一份全面而专业的参考。
2026-02-04 23:02:12
121人看过
excel的斜线是什么意思
在电子表格软件Excel中,斜线是一个看似简单却蕴含多重功能与意义的符号。它不仅是除法运算的核心运算符,更在单元格格式、日期表示、路径分隔以及公式函数中扮演关键角色。理解斜线的不同应用场景,能帮助用户更高效地处理数据、构建公式以及规范表格设计。本文将深入剖析Excel中斜线的十二种核心含义与实用技巧,助您全面掌握这一基础符号的强大功能。
2026-02-04 23:02:12
300人看过
人工智能小胖多少钱
在探讨“人工智能小胖多少钱”这一话题时,我们需明确“人工智能小胖”通常指的是市场上一系列具备人工智能交互功能的儿童教育或陪伴机器人产品。其价格并非固定单一数字,而是受硬件配置、功能复杂度、品牌定位及销售渠道等多重因素影响,从数百元到数千元人民币不等。本文将深入剖析其价格构成、主流产品对比、选购考量及未来趋势,为您提供一份全面而实用的购买指南。
2026-02-04 23:02:01
365人看过
excel函数if0表示什么
本文将深度解析电子表格软件中一个常见的公式组合“if0”的含义与本质。文章将明确指出,“if0”并非一个独立的函数,而是逻辑判断函数“如果”与错误处理函数“是错误”或值比较操作的组合用法。核心内容将围绕其典型应用场景,即处理公式结果为0或错误值时返回特定内容,避免表格显示不友好的值。我们将通过多个实际案例,详细阐述其语法结构、参数设置、嵌套技巧以及在不同业务场景中的实战应用,旨在帮助用户掌握这一高效的数据清洗与展示工具,提升表格的健壮性与可读性。
2026-02-04 23:01:52
123人看过
edahelper如何下载
电子设计自动化助手(EDAHelper)是一款专为电子设计工程师打造的辅助工具,旨在提升电路设计、仿真与分析效率。本文为您提供一份详尽的官方下载与安装指南,涵盖从平台选择、系统准备、下载步骤到安装验证的全流程,并深入解析其核心功能模块与应用场景,助您安全、高效地获取并启用这一专业利器。
2026-02-04 23:01:49
394人看过
延时如何去闪烁
延时闪烁问题常指数字信号在传输或处理过程中,由于时序不同步导致的视觉或功能异常。本文将从电路设计、信号完整性、软件优化及系统调试等十二个核心层面,深入剖析其成因与解决方案。内容涵盖时钟管理、去抖动技术、滤波算法、协议优化等实用方法,并引用权威技术资料,为工程师与开发者提供一套系统性的排查与修复指南。
2026-02-04 23:01:49
286人看过